On 09/11/2010 11:24 AM, Stéphane Guedon wrote:
> few months ago, I read linux kernel in a nutschell, and the author wrote we
> shouldn't do kernel operations (config and build) as root.
>
> Is sudo (or kdesudo ?) a good replacement to that ?
>
> Kdesudo works good to have xconfig, which is more comfortable that menuconfig.
> But is it a good manner of making things ?
Why sudo? Simply chown -R the whole kernel tree. Only the
modules_install and install targets will need root.
I've done it like this for as long as I can remember.
